From 1987 to 1998, the pennsylvania based company west end games released official star wars roleplaying game sourcebooks, adventure supplements, guides, and the star wars adventure journal, all of which contained new stories set in the star wars universe, some as prose, but most as adventure scenarios for use in the game. When lucas first came up with the idea for star wars he envisioned it as a 12 part story that would be told in a similar fashion as the old flash gordon series. The simple truth is that the 6 movie star wars saga that we have now bares very, very, very little resemblance to the story that lucas started out with all those years ago.
